Position | Master Provisions' Finance/HR/Legal CommitteeThe Finance/HR/Legal Committee provides the following guidance and oversight to the organization.Finance:Review and approve staff-developed annual budget for submission to the Board. Monitor adherence to the budget. Establish long-range financial goals. Review draft audit and 990 as presented by the auditor. Review management recommendations letter (SAS112) from the auditor and ensure proper follow-up on any issues cited. Monitor compliance of financial policies.HR/Legal:Review and approve personnel policies for submission to the Board. Monitor systems and policies to ensure compliance with applicable Federal, State, and Local laws. Review and approve President’s salary for submission to the Board. Develop executive and key management succession planning. Review staffing structure and needs. Provide advice on legal questions.The Finance/HR/Legal Committee meets at minimum, on a quarterly basis to review and address current initiatives, issues, and provide feedback to the staff, as well as, develop recommendations for submission to the Board of Directors.The committee chair is responsible for preparing and presenting updates to the Board of Directors at the quarterly meetings. |
